The Beginning: Seamless Pickup and Ferry Ride
Starting at Corfu Port, the process is generally smooth, especially if you opt for hotel pickup—something highly appreciated in reviews, with many travelers mentioning punctual collection. The ferry ride itself is often highlighted as a scenic highlight, with stunning views of the water and coastlines that make the roughly 30-minute crossing worth every minute. The boat is described as comfortable and quick, making the journey enjoyable despite some reports of choppier conditions on the return trip.
First Stop: Sarandë – A Lively Coastal Town
Once ashore in Sarandë, you’re met with a bustling port town that exceeds many visitors’ expectations. The seafront promenade is lined with cafes and restaurants that offer reasonably priced local dishes, perfect for a leisurely stroll or a quick coffee. Many reviews mention how much nicer Sarandë was than expected, with some describing it as a “lovely walk” along the front and streets behind.
The town’s horseshoe-shaped bay offers picturesque photo opps that you’ll definitely want to capture. It’s a great spot to soak in the local vibe, watch boats bobbing in the harbor, and decide whether to explore further or simply enjoy some downtime.
Optional Visit to Butrint National Park – Ancient Ruins and History
For those interested in archaeology and history, the optional tour to Butrint is a major draw. This 1 hour 30-minute guided visit is packed with Roman and Greek relics, and many reviewers describe their guides as “excellent” and “knowledgeable”. The Roman ruins, in particular, get rave reviews—viewed as a “must see” for history buffs.
Some travelers note that delays at the border or long waiting times can make this part of the trip feel rushed, but most agree that the site’s beauty and history justify the effort. The lunch option, included with the Butrint tour, also receives praise, with many finding it “exquisite” and a great way to relax after walking among the ruins.

Practical Aspects: Transportation, Fees, and Timing
- The round-trip boat is included, which is a key value point, along with hotel pickup and drop-off if booked in advance.
- You’ll face a port fee of around 20 euros, payable in cash, which some travelers mention as an extra step—good to have euros on hand.
- The tour duration is about 10 hours, with some reviews mentioning that it can feel a bit rushed—especially if delays happen or if you want more time at each site.
- Group size is capped at around 50, which helps keep the experience fairly intimate but still lively.

FAQ
How long is the ferry ride?
The ferry ride is typically around 30 minutes, providing a scenic and comfortable crossing from Corfu to Sarandë.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Yes, most travelers of all ages can participate, but bring water and comfortable shoes as there’s quite a bit of walking, especially around archaeological sites.
Do I need a visa or port fee?
Participants must pay a 20 euro port fee in cash, which covers entry and border crossing. Check visa requirements beforehand if you are a non-EU citizen.
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, hotel pickup and drop-off are available if booked with that option, making the experience smoother.
What should I bring?
Carry your passport or identity card, photo/video camera, hat, comfortable shoes, and a small water bottle. Duty-free shopping is available in Sarandë.
What happens if the weather is bad?
The tour is subject to favorable weather conditions. If canceled due to bad weather, you’ll be offered an alternative date or a full refund.
